About AfroMambo! AFROMAMBO! by Musiques Sans Frontiéres is a UK-based multicultural music agency promoting World Music and Danceable Jazz (jump/jive and swing, South African township, Latin jazz and funk). We book London-based as well as touring artists and bands.
We normally work with well-established outfits, but as we also develop artists, we occasionally book up-and-coming acts.
We have a special interest in - and relationships with - bands and artists from French-speaking African and Caribbean countries, and with Cuban bands on tour.
